Burn Permit

The Covington Fire Department, nor any other fire department in Tennessee, has the authority to issue burn permits in unincorporated areas (burning is prohibited by Ordinance in the City of Covington). See T.C.A. 39-14-306. The State Division of Forestry can issue such burn permits. Burn permits must be in hand prior to burning.

Burn Permit Required
(1)It is unlawful for any person to start an open-air fire between October 15 and May 15, inclusive, within five hundred feet (500') of any forest, grasslands or woodlands without first securing a permit from the state forester or the state forester's duly authorized representative. Depending upon the potential for hazardous burning conditions, the state forester may prescribe a period other than October 15 to May 15 within which a permit must be obtained prior to starting an open-air fire.(2) A violation of this subsection (a) is a class A Misdemeanor.
